The size of Spence is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 17.3% of total area. The population of Spence in 2016 was 2585 people. By 2021 the population was 2587 showing a population growth of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Spence is 30-39 years. Households in Spence are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Spence work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 78.00% of the homes in Spence were owner-occupied compared with 76.90% in 2016.
